Transaction fa0c3571b54a97e29524050ba43ddfc7a86049154e39dd5e3de18bee756a41be

block
de8a0d6264eb91c14fb93c13813f41ff60150f607284605705fd8d88c6306fb2

1 Input

23 Outputs